Drive-Based Vibration Damping Control for Robot Machining
Abstract
The objective of this letter is to propose a drive-based control method for damping joint vibrations in order to improve the machining quality and the productivity of robot machining. The machining quality is significantly determined by the transfer behavior of the gearboxes installed in the robot joints.
